Light People: Professor Xianfeng Chen spoke about integrated photonics [PDF]
Editorial In 1969, Stewart E. Miller published “Integrated optics: an introduction”, which outlined a proposal for a miniature form of laser beam circuitry, marking the first research paper about what is now known as integrated photonics.
